Study of phase formation in the CaO–MgO–Al2O3 system

Significant interest in the ternary CaO-MgO-Al2O3 system in materials science is due to the unique combination of functional properties of calcium and magnesium aluminates. A particular scientific focus is the challenge of forming a compound with the composition CaMgAl10O17. Its stoichiometry logically follows from the structural analogy with the well-studied and widely used barium and strontium aluminates (BaMgAl10O17 and SrMgAl10O17), which demonstrate high efficiency as host matrices for phosphors. While there are sporadic indications in the scientific literature regarding the possibility of synthesizing this compound, reliable data unambiguously confirming its stable existence are currently lacking. In this work, calcium-magnesium aluminate was synthesized using the solution combustion method followed by annealing in the temperature range of 550-1300 °C. The synthesis products were analyzed using thermal analysis, IR spectroscopy, and X-ray phase analysis with full-profile Rietveld refinement. It was established that under the investigated conditions, the target compound CaMgAl10O17 does not form as a thermodynamically stable phase. The main products of high-temperature annealing are calcium hexaaluminate (CaAl12O19), magnesium aluminate (MgAl2O4), and calcium dialuminate (CaAl4O7). The content of the presumed calcium-magnesium aluminate phase does not exceed 6%. Contribution of the authors: the authors contributed equally to this article.
